as a geotechnical engineer, you will certainly be required to analyse the outcomes of subsurface examinations and field examinations with specialized software. Your capability to recognize data and model future problems will certainly be vital to the growth of the construction task. After evaluation, geotechnical designers may be needed to assist in the development of earthworks and structures appropriate to the conditions of the site.


Budget and time constraints will be very important elements in any conversation and geotechnical engineers will be anticipated to understand and offer a variety of important information. Geotechnical engineers will be called for to invest a lot of their time in the area - and in evaluation laboratories. The job entails lots of traveling and lots of strict due dates - and function in the majority of weather.

According to Dr. Vipulanandan, geotechnical engineering is various because students have to end up being acquainted with natural materials (the planet, soil) rather than human-made materials (concrete, steel).


His trainees likewise discover structure engineering, checking out the interface in between the structure and the ground. And while technical expertise is wonderful, Dr. Vipulanandan stated it takes more to be a great geotechnical designer. "Students require to recognize exactly how to manage jobs," he said. "This consists of how to manage jobs, time, individuals and instruments along with what requires to be kept track of." Transitioning from basic engineering to geotechnical functions ways moving from a wide perspective to concentrating on the engineering behavior of earth materials. It has to do with comprehending how soil, rock, and groundwater will interact with your job and making sure that frameworks are not only constructed to last yet likewise safe for the environment.
